8051单片机仿真实践教程:Protues与ULN2803应用

版权申诉
0 下载量 35 浏览量 更新于2024-10-22 收藏 16KB RAR 举报
资源摘要信息:"Protues仿真实例(8051)-ULN2803.rar" 本文档是一份关于在Protues软件中对8051单片机及其驱动电路ULN2803进行仿真实例的资料包。ULN2803是一个常用的8通道达林顿阵列驱动器,广泛用于驱动继电器、电机、LED灯等高功率负载。8051单片机是经典的微控制器之一,具有指令集丰富、操作简单、控制灵活等优点,被广泛应用于工业控制、家用电器、通信设备等领域。 在这份资料中,将通过Protues仿真软件提供一个完整的8051与ULN2803结合的驱动电路模型。Protues是一款集电路设计与仿真功能为一体的工具,可以帮助工程师在没有实际硬件的情况下进行电路设计和测试,从而提高开发效率并降低成本。 文档内容可能包含以下几个方面: 1. Protues软件的基本操作与使用方法。这可能包括创建项目、编辑元件、布线、设置仿真参数等,为进行后续的仿真实例打下基础。 2. 8051单片机的基本知识,如它的核心架构、内部寄存器、特殊功能寄存器等,以及如何在Protues中模拟8051单片机的行为。 3. ULN2803驱动器的特性介绍,包括每通道的电流承受能力、输入特性、输出特性、功率耗散等参数,以及在Protues中如何正确地模拟ULN2803的工作状态。 4. 8051与ULN2803结合使用的电路设计。这里会详细介绍如何将8051单片机的I/O端口与ULN2803相连,以及设计电路时需要考虑的因素,例如电流驱动能力、电压匹配等。 5. 仿真实例的具体操作步骤。会指导用户如何在Protues软件中一步步搭建电路,并通过编写程序控制8051单片机来驱动ULN2803,最终实现对继电器、LED灯或其他负载的控制。 6. 调试与分析仿真结果。提供方法和技巧来帮助用户检查电路和程序是否存在逻辑错误或者性能问题,通过波形图、数据表等手段进行结果分析。 7. 案例分析与问题解决。可能会提供一些常见的问题案例以及相应的解决方法,帮助用户解决在实际操作中可能遇到的困难。 8. 版权声明。强调资料的合法来源,并明确说明本资料的使用目的仅限于学习交流,不涉及商业目的,且作者不承担任何法律责任。 需要注意的是,尽管资料提供了丰富的信息和指导,但实际应用中还需要用户具备一定的电路设计和编程基础,才能够灵活运用这些知识解决实际问题。同时,本资料仅供学习交流使用,用户在使用过程中应尊重他人的劳动成果和知识产权,并遵守相关法律法规。